A thorough approach to Termite Treatment Jerrabomberra begins with a detailed assessment of the site. Expert specialists will normally look for indications such as mud tracking, hollow sounding wood, or tight fitting doors and windows which can indicate that the internal structure of the wood is being taken in. Modern detection techniques have actually moved far beyond easy tapping and listening. Today, specialists use thermal imaging electronic cameras and moisture meters to find heat signatures and damp areas inside walls that might suggest an active nest is nesting. When the degree of the activity is determined, a customized management plan is established to match the particular building and construction style of the house.

A highly efficient approach to protecting a residential or commercial property from termite invasions over an extended period is to develop a chemical barrier in the soil. This entails applying a specialized termiticide liquid to the soil surrounding the whole structure of the building. Properly executed, this treatment forms a protective zone that either prevents termites or disarms them upon contact, thereby blocking their entry into the home. In circumstances where the residential or commercial property's surface is uneven or functions elaborate landscaping, achieving a seamless barrier may require precision drilling through outdoor paving or concrete walkways to prevent any spaces or vulnerabilities. Another method used by property owners is to set up baiting and monitoring systems, which usually include inconspicuous stations placed throughout Termite Treatment Jerrabomberra the lawn, filled with termite-attracting materials like wood or cellulose. A trained service technician occasionally inspects these stations for indications of termite activity. Upon detection, a specifically created, slow-acting bait is added to the station, which the termites then transport back to their nest, eventually eliminating the entire nest, including the queen. This approach is frequently preferred for its eco-friendly benefits, as it only uses little, targeted amounts of bait when termite activity is confirmed, making it a more secure choice for households with family pets or children who routinely play in the yard.

Maintaining a termite free home also needs some effort from the property owner to reduce attractants. It is a good idea to ensure that garden beds are not built up against the edge of your house, as this can cover weep holes and supply a covert bridge for bugs to crawl within. Similarly, saving scrap wood or fire wood directly on the ground near the primary structure is a typical mistake that invites trouble. Making sure that hot water overflow pipelines and air conditioning units recede from the structures will likewise help keep the soil dry and less inviting for foraging scouts.
